Problems in School:5yrs 10mths boy still cries in school
2005-08-22
Name: Usha Venkatachalam



my son has been going to school since 18mnths - starting with playschool - now it is 2 mnths since std i has begun - he has still not settled in class - he does not want to go to school - he is always very sad at the mention of school - he cries in class - he is an excellent student as far his academics are concerned - but i fear that such sought of behaviour on his part will soon lead to him falling back in his studies and will in no way help his popularity at school - PLEASE ADVICE

Subject:  Talking to teachers



Hi,
Please talk to all of his teachers, the principal and his classmates. Kids are generally stressed out when they cry,something in school might have disappointed him or he might still be taking time to settle. Observe how he is in the class.
talk to the parents of ur kids friends, u can get an idea of how the other kids feel at school.
talk to a child Psycologist, provide the doctor with all the feedbacks u get from teachers and his classmates, this should help the doctor help ur kid
